I was driving on the highway when all of a sudden my steering wheel locked and the car started pulling to the left. I then noticed a message flashing on the screen on the dashboard saying power steering. I turned the car off, and upon restarting the vehicle, the problem seemed to had gone away. However, after driving a few miles, it will flare up again. The problem occurred everytime I drove the car thereafter. I took the car to the Chevy dealership to find out what was causing the problem. It was discovered that the eps motor had gone bad, so I had a new eps motor installed.

The powersteering on my Chevy 2006 Cobalt 4 door, the powersttering light comes on, then the car is nearly impossible to control. Makes driving almost impossible. Took to mechanic, seems the computer chip is ok, the selad system for the steering fluid is ok, it is an electronic motor that overheats is what the mechanic stated. Repaired 2/2/2010.

My car has never had an issue until Sunday, January 31, 2010. I was driving when suddenly my power steering light on dashboard was blinking "power steering". all of a sudden, I could barely move my steering wheel. I pulled into a gs station and they tried to find out where I would put power steering fluid when we realized, my car has electronic power steering, fluid is not needed. When I turned the car back on, I was able to drive about 10 minutes up the road before it happened again. I made it home but now day 3 it continues to do this.
